Osborne Square Church

About Osborne Square Church

Social Link - Facebook: https://facebook.com/pages /Osborne-Square-Church /142450658530
Social Link - Linkedin: http://www. linkedin.com/company /osborne-square-church
Keywords: religious institutions

More about Osborne Square Church

Osborne Square Church is located at Dagenham, England, United Kingdom
http://www.osbornesquarechurch.org